[A question by Ms. Laxmi Thrylokya]
Swami Replied:- Rukmiṇī fought against injustice to reach God. Raadhaa fought against justice to reach God. Satii Devi fought against own family members and committed suicide on hearing the abuse of God. Paarvatii controlled the emotions and replied to the abuse of God done by God Himself in disguise. Chandralekhaa could not enter care not devotion, but, collapsed spontaneously when there was obstruction from her family members in reaching God. The death of Chandralekhaa was spontaneous unlike the forcible death of Satii Devi. All these are of almost same level because everybody fought against anything that is against to reaching God. Slight marginal differences can be neglected because Goloka is just next to the boundary of Brahmaloka/Vaikuntha/Shivaloka.
